How Truck-Mounted Water Extraction Actually Works

When you need rapid water extraction our team springs into action. Our process begins with a thorough inspection to identify the source and extent of the water damage. We’ll then deploy our expert technicians and specialized equipment to extract the water and dry your property.

Step 1: Inspection and Assessment

We’ll conduct a thorough inspection to identify the source and extent of the water damage, and develop a customized plan to extract the water and dry your property. Our team uses specialized tools to detect hidden moisture and identify potential safety hazards.

Step 2: Water Extraction

We’ll deploy our heavy-duty equipment including truck-mounted water extractors, to quickly and efficiently remove the water from your property. Our team will work to extract as much water as possible to prevent further damage.

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ification

We’ll use industrial-strength fans and dehumidifiers to dry your property and remove any remaining moisture. Our team will work to prevent mold and bacterial growth by maintaining a dry environment.

Step 4: Sanitization and Disinfection

We’ll use eco-friendly cleaning products to sanitize and disinfect your property, removing any bacteria, mold, or mildew that may have developed during the water damage.

Step 5: Final Inspection and Cleanup

Our team will conduct a final inspection to ensure your property is dry and free from any remaining moisture. We’ll also tidy up any debris and leftover equipment to leave your property looking like new.

Warning Signs You Need Truck-Mounted Water Extraction

Catching water damage warning signs early can save you thousands of dollars in repairs and prevent bigger problems down the line. Look out for these common signs: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Strong, unpleasant odors that persist even after cleaning can show hidden moisture and water damage. Don’t ignore these signs, they can lead to mold growth and health issues.

Warped or Buckled Flooring

Warped or buckled flooring can be a sign of water damage that’s been left unchecked. Our team can help you identify the source of the problem and develop a plan to restore your floors.

Discolored Walls or Ceilings

Discolored walls or ceilings can show water intrusion or hidden moisture. Our team can help you identify the source of the problem and develop a plan to restore your property.

Water Stains or Mineral Deposits

Water stains or mineral deposits on your walls or floors can show past water damage. Our team can help you identify the source of the problem and develop a plan to restore your property.

Unusual Humidity or Condensation

Unusual humidity or condensation in your home can show hidden moisture and water damage. Our team can help you identify the source of the problem and develop a plan to restore your property.

Truck-Mounted Water Extraction Cost In Addison, TX

The cost of truck-mounted water extraction in Addison, TX can vary based on the severity of the water dam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. These estimates are based on industry standards and can vary depending on your specific situation.

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Small water spill (less than 1 gallon) $500 – $1,000 Size of affected area, equipment needed
Medium water spill (1-5 gallons) $1,000 – $3,000 Size of affected area, equipment needed, drying time
Large water spill (more than 5 gallons) $3,000 – $6,000 Size of affected area, equipment needed, drying time, potential for mold growth
Water damage involving electrical parts $2,000 – $5,000 Equipment needed, drying time, potential for electrical hazards
Water damage in a confined space (e.g., crawl space or attic) $1,500 – $4,000 Equipment needed, drying time, potential for hazards
Water damage involving asbestos or lead paint $3,000 – $6,000 Equipment needed, drying time, potential for hazards, specialized removal

These estimates are based on industry standards and can vary depending on your specific situation. We’ll provide a free on-site assessment to find out the scope of the work and provide a customized estimate.

Q: Can I prevent water damage in my home?

A: Yes, there are several steps you can take to prevent water damage in your home, including inspecting your roof and gutters regularly, checking for signs of leaks, and installing a sump pump or backup power system.
